Ventilation of roof attics is required in colder climates to reduce problems created by moisture condensing on surfaces when temperatures drop. Moisture within an attic that condenses can lead to rotting structures, and damage to the interior of the house or building. Formation of ice dams can be reduced or eliminated by maintaining the attic temperatures below zero degrees Celsius, in most situations ventilation of the attic and good insulation can achieve this. In warmer climates ventilation allows heat to escape from the roof cavity, which reduces heat transferred into living spaces and can reduce energy needs.
